CITY/PEMBROKE PINES CHARTER HIGH SCHOOL is a charter regular school school in PEMBROKE PINES, Florida, serving grades 06–12 with 2,168 students enrolled (SY 2024-2025). The student-teacher ratio is 22.8:1.
